Choosing the right vehicle winch involves more than just looking at capacity numbers. Understanding how different features and specifications translate into real-world performance helps you avoid costly mistakes. Consider your typical recovery scenario, vehicle type, and environment to narrow down your options. The following factors will help you make an informed decision beyond just capacity or brand reputation.Capacity and Line Pull
The most critical factor is the winch’s rated capacity, often called line pull. For most off-road applications, a 9,000 to 12,000 lb capacity covers the majority of vehicles and recovery scenarios. Overestimating capacity can lead to unnecessary expense and weight, while underestimating can leave you stranded. Consider the weight of your vehicle and typical loads to select a winch that provides a safety margin without excess capacity.
Synthetic Rope vs. Steel Cable
Synthetic ropes are lighter, easier to handle, and safer if broken, but they require regular inspection and care. Steel cables tend to be more durable and resistant to abrasion but are heavier and pose a greater risk of injury if frayed or snapped. Your choice impacts ease of use, safety, and long-term maintenance—think about your comfort level and the environments you operate in.
Waterproofing and Durability
Winning in off-road or marine environments demands a waterproof rating—look for IP67 or higher. Waterproofing protects internal components from mud, water, and dust, extending the life of your winch. Skimping on this feature might save money upfront, but it can lead to costly repairs if the winch fails in tough conditions. Consider your typical terrain and climate when evaluating waterproof standards.
Remote Control and Ease of Use
Wireless remote controls add convenience and safety, especially when recovering vehicles in difficult spots. Some models include long-range remotes, making operation more flexible. Wired remotes are simpler and less prone to connectivity issues but limit your movement. Think about how you’ll use the winch and whether remote operation aligns with your recovery style.

Frequently Asked Questions
How do I choose the right capacity for my vehicle?
To determine the appropriate capacity, consider the weight of your vehicle plus any additional gear or accessories. A good rule of thumb is to select a winch with a line pull rating at least 1.5 times your vehicle’s weight. For example, if your vehicle weighs 6,000 lbs, a winch rated for 9,000 lbs or more provides a safety margin. This ensures the winch can handle recovery without being overtaxed, prolonging its lifespan and reliability.
Is synthetic rope safer than steel cable?
Yes, synthetic ropes are generally considered safer because they are lighter and less likely to cause injury if broken. They also handle better in terms of weight and are easier to spool and store. However, they require more maintenance—regular inspection for fraying and UV damage—and should be replaced if signs of wear appear. Steel cables, while more durable in some environments, pose a higher risk if they snap, due to their weight and potential for injury.
Should I prioritize waterproofing or other features?
Waterproofing is essential if you plan to use your winch in muddy, wet, or marine environments, as it protects internal components and extends product life. While other features like remote control and capacity are also important, waterproofing ensures consistent operation in tough conditions. Balancing waterproofing with capacity and ease of use helps you avoid premature failure and costly repairs, especially for off-road or outdoor use.
Are wireless remotes worth the extra cost?
Wireless remotes can significantly improve recovery safety and convenience by allowing you to operate the winch from a safe distance. They are especially useful in tricky recovery situations where getting close to the vehicle isn’t practical. However, they add to the purchase cost and can sometimes be less reliable than wired options if the battery dies or there is interference. Evaluate how often you’ll use the remote and your typical recovery scenarios to decide if they’re a worthwhile investment.
What maintenance does a vehicle winch require?
Regular maintenance extends your winch’s lifespan and ensures reliable operation. This includes inspecting the rope or cable for fraying or corrosion, checking electrical connections for corrosion or looseness, and cleaning the drum and gearbox from mud and debris. Synthetic ropes need to be stored properly and replaced if damaged. Periodic lubrication of moving parts and testing the remote controls also help keep your winch ready for use when needed.
